    • 釋義

    名詞

    • 1. a frozen dessert made with fruit juice added to milk or cream, egg white, or gelatin.
    • a frozen fruit juice and sugar mixture served as a dessert or between courses of a meal to cleanse the palate.
    • (especially in Arab countries) a cooling drink of sweet diluted fruit juices.
    • a flavored sweet effervescent powder eaten alone or made into a drink.
